Kelce’s monumental achievement on the field didn’t go unnoticed either. He surpassed Tony Gonzalez, the legendary tight end, becoming the most prolific tight end in Kansas City Chiefs’ history in terms of receiving touchdowns. Reflecting on this accomplishment, Kelce expressed deep respect for Gonzalez, who has been a mentor to him. “Tony has been there for me anytime I’ve had questions,” Kelce shared, adding, “It’s an honor to even be in conversations with him.”
The tight end also acknowledged the team’s collective effort in the game, emphasizing that the Chiefs’ success comes from a team performance. “We’ve got a lot of weapons out there, and we’re getting healthy at the right time,” Kelce remarked.
